Output 3c7afb24fd12be509b5652ed73073337685388b0171af96c6704dc1c19fb4822:0

value
2690000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d57896e9aef401179b74a8ee3b9b8d28bf90d4be OP_EQUALVERIFY OP_CHECKSIG
address
1LTjPZoBVLNrz8Gr4PtfJqzdPQJYHNYp2q
transaction
3c7afb24fd12be509b5652ed73073337685388b0171af96c6704dc1c19fb4822
spent
true